新聞中心
使用Spring Boot可以輕松快速地構建REST服務器。只需添加相關依賴,配置好路由和控制器,即可實現高效的RESTful API開發(fā)。
快速建立REST服務器:使用Spring

為勉縣等地區(qū)用戶提供了全套網頁設計制作服務,及勉縣網站建設行業(yè)解決方案。主營業(yè)務為成都網站制作、網站設計、外貿網站建設、勉縣網站設計,以傳統(tǒng)方式定制建設網站,并提供域名空間備案等一條龍服務,秉承以專業(yè)、用心的態(tài)度為用戶提供真誠的服務。我們深信只要達到每一位用戶的要求,就會得到認可,從而選擇與我們長期合作。這樣,我們也可以走得更遠!
1、簡介
- REST(Representational State Transfer)是一種用于構建Web服務的架構風格。
- Spring是一個流行的Java框架,可以用于快速構建REST服務器。
2、環(huán)境準備
- 確保已經安裝了Java開發(fā)環(huán)境(JDK)和Maven構建工具。
- 創(chuàng)建一個新的Spring項目。
3、添加依賴
在項目的pom.xml文件中添加以下依賴項:
```xml
```
4、創(chuàng)建Controller類
- 創(chuàng)建一個名為HelloController的Java類。
- 使用@RestController注解標記該類為REST控制器。
- 添加一個處理GET請求的方法,返回一個簡單的字符串作為響應。
5、配置應用程序屬性
- 在項目的application.properties文件中添加以下配置:
```properties
server.port=8080
```
6、運行應用程序
- 在項目的主類中添加@SpringBootApplication注解,并使用main()方法啟動應用程序。
- 打開瀏覽器,訪問http://localhost:8080/hello,將看到返回的字符串"Hello, World!"。
7、單元測試
- 創(chuàng)建一個名為HelloControllerTest的Java類。
- 使用@SpringBootTest注解標記該類為Spring測試類。
- 編寫測試用例,驗證GET請求的處理邏輯是否正確。
相關問題與解答:
1、Q: 我可以使用其他框架來構建REST服務器嗎?
A: 是的,除了Spring,還有其他流行的框架如Jersey、JAX-RS等也可以用于構建REST服務器,選擇哪個框架取決于個人偏好和項目需求。
2、Q: 我需要了解HTTP協(xié)議才能使用Spring構建REST服務器嗎?
A: 了解HTTP協(xié)議對于理解REST架構和設計RESTful API是有幫助的,但并不是必須的,Spring提供了簡化的開發(fā)方式,可以隱藏底層的HTTP細節(jié),讓你專注于業(yè)務邏輯的實現。
本文標題:快速建立REST服務器:使用Spring(spring構建rest服務器)
新聞來源:http://www.fisionsoft.com.cn/article/cdppjge.html


咨詢
建站咨詢
